What health inspectors found (on-site government inspections — the most independent evidence available)
Health inspection rating: ★★★★☆4/5 · CMS overall rating: 5/5
The health inspection star above is graded on a curve within each state — a set share of each state's facilities gets each star level — so a facility can have few citations and still rate 2–3 stars if others in its state did even better. The overall rating combines that inspection score with staffing and self-reported quality measures.
All citations in the current public record (15)
CMS publishes roughly the last three inspection cycles plus recent complaint investigations. Older surveys drop out of the record as new ones are completed.

Nurse staffing (from payroll records, adjusted for how much care residents need)
| Measure | This facility | Pennsylvania avg | U.S. avg | Where it stands |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Total nurse staffing (hours per resident per day) | 5.02 | 3.94 | 3.95 | top 13% in Pennsylvania; top 13% in the U.S. |
| Registered Nurse hours | 1.29 | 0.80 | 0.69 | top 11% in Pennsylvania; top 8% in the U.S. |
| Weekend total nurse staffing | 4.54 | 3.58 | 3.50 | top 12% in Pennsylvania; top 11% in the U.S. |
| Weekend RN hours (not acuity-adjusted) | 0.91 | 0.56 | 0.48 | top 12% in Pennsylvania; top 8% in the U.S. |
| Total nursing staff turnover (%) | 42.6 | 44.5 | 45.8 | top 44% in Pennsylvania; top 43% in the U.S. |
| RN turnover (%) | 27.3 | 39.9 | 42.9 | top 26% in Pennsylvania; top 24% in the U.S. |
Hours are per resident per day, case-mix adjusted by CMS so facilities caring for sicker residents can be compared fairly (same basis as the CMS staffing star). "Top X%" means better than most facilities: more staffing hours, or lower turnover. Raw (unadjusted) reported hours: total 4.93, RN 1.27, weekend 4.45. Staffing rating: 5/5.
Self-reported quality measures
Note: these ratings are based on data the facility reports about itself to CMS. They are not independently verified by inspectors, and can look better than inspection findings. Give more weight to the inspection results above.
Quality measures rating: 5/5 · long-stay residents: 4/5 · short-stay residents: 5/5
